Zhiyong Wang receives CGCA Young Researchers Award

Zhiyong Wang was honored with the CGCA Young Researchers Award 2022 for his excellent PhD work on the synthesis of organic two-dimensional (2D) materials.

On October 8, 2022, Dr. Zhiyong Wang, Department SMFD, was honored with the CGCA Young Researchers Award 2022 for his excellent PhD work on the synthesis of organic two-dimensional (2D) materials.

Zhiyong joined our MPI in December 2021. His field of expertise is the design and synthesis of 2D polymer and 2D conjugated metal-organic framework thin films based on novel-on-water surface synthesis strategies.

The award honors researchers pursuing a PhD degree and researchers with up to at most one year of experience after their successful defense of their first PhD and who are currently working in Germany in the field of chemistry or chemical engineering.

About the Chinese-German Chemical Association

The Chinese-German Chemical Association (CGCA), registered as Gemeinschaft Chinesischer Chemiker und Chemieingenieure in Deutschland e.V., is a non-profit Chinese academic organization of chemistry, chemical engineering and related fields, which composes of members who have experience in studying and working in Germany. The essential goal of CGCA is to promote the cooperation between Chinese and German academic and industrial institutions in chemistry and related fields. CGCA organizes regularly academic meetings and helps its members to participate in various events.
